A: A soapstone oil diffuser uses heat from a tea light candle or electric source to gently warm essential oils mixed with water, releasing aromatic vapor. The porous soapstone material helps distribute heat evenly. It’s a natural, chemical-free way to fragrance a room.
A: Wipe the soapstone burner with a damp cloth after it cools to remove residue. Avoid harsh chemicals, as they can damage the stone. For stubborn oil buildup, use a mild soap and water solution.

A: Soapstone retains heat longer than ceramic, ensuring consistent oil diffusion. It’s also more durable and less prone to cracking. Its natural composition adds a rustic, organic charm to spaces.
